Ornamental wrought iron fence panels have long been synonymous with sophistication and durability. Historically used in grand estates and urban landscapes, these structures combine intricate designs with unmatched strength. Modern manufacturing techniques now allow homeowners and businesses to integrate ornamental wrought iron railings into diverse architectural styles, from classical to contemporary. According to a 2023 market report, demand for wrought iron fencing has surged by 18% year-over-year, driven by its 40- to 60-year lifespan and resistance to extreme weather conditions.
Wrought iron’s superiority lies in its composition. Unlike standard steel, wrought iron contains less than 0.1% carbon, enhancing malleability without compromising tensile strength (rated at 26,000–37,000 psi). Advanced powder-coating technologies provide a 20-year corrosion warranty, outperforming aluminum and vinyl alternatives. Additionally, these panels can withstand wind loads of up to 80 mph, making them ideal for coastal and high-altitude regions. Fire resistance up to 1,200°F further solidifies their safety credentials.

Tailoring ornamental wrought iron fence panels
to specific designs is a hallmark of premium manufacturers. Clients can choose from over 50 pre-designed patterns or submit CAD files for bespoke creations. Adjustable panel heights (3–8 feet) and post diameters (2–6 inches) accommodate privacy and structural requirements. For heritage projects, blacksmiths employ traditional forge-welding methods to replicate historical motifs, ensuring compliance with local preservation guidelines.

Routine upkeep ensures decades of service. Bi-annual inspections for rust spots, coupled with touch-up sprays matching the original RAL color code, prevent corrosion spread. Pressure washing at 1,200 PSI removes debris without damaging coatings. In snowy climates, applying silicone-based sealants to joints reduces ice-induced stress. Most manufacturers recommend replacing fasteners every 8–10 years to maintain structural integrity.
